Can You Double Layer In An Air Fryer. Stacking larger pieces can prevent the air fryer from circulating the heated air that cooks the food, this can result in unevenly cooked food. It is totally possible to stack food or double layer it in an air fryer. You can use cooking racks or trays to create layers in the air fryer basket and cook multiple items at the same time. Using tongs, you can also rearrange the food midway. Make sure to leave enough space for air to circulate. Can you double layer in an air fryer? You can stack pieces of food upon each other in the air fryer basket as long as they’re cut into smaller pieces and turned over halfway through the process. Yes, you can double layer in an air fryer. The food needs to be cut into smaller pieces (fries, for example) and should be turned halfway through. The good news is you can strategically cook two layers in your air fryer, effectively increasing your cooking capacity. This is a great way to cook two items at once.
